Transaction 09a7933b7396e4172af15d45932c66f093950c99d768846587fbe236dcdefb61
1 Input
1 Output
-
09a7933b7396e4172af15d45932c66f093950c99d768846587fbe236dcdefb61:0
- value
- 2220526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 da899d5e6128943f8e28f2c5f38c32ac7df6d16d OP_EQUAL
- address
- 3McY612U4w6LiJU4qnHBZd61dchj7WWYyV